Senior Project Manager – Hematology/Oncology Team

Posted 2 days ago

This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in North Carolina.

📋 Description

• Act as the main liaison between the sponsor and the organization at the project level.

• Ensure that both internal and external escalation procedures are adhered to.

• Define the roles and communication channels for secondary project leads when necessary.

• Take ownership of the overall cross-functional project delivery concerning time, cost, and quality.

• Oversee project-level financial management, including contracts, resources, out-of-scope activities, change management processes, negotiations, budgets, forecasts, and timelines.

• Establish, communicate, and manage customer expectations effectively.

• Facilitate project-level risk identification and issue resolution through RBQM/RESOLVE.

• Ensure adherence to organizational policies, SOPs, ICH-GCP, regulatory standards, and project-specific requirements.

• Provide mentorship to team members.

• Develop or contribute to initiatives for process improvement.


⛳️ Requirements

• Bachelor's degree or equivalent formal academic/vocational qualification.

• Over 8 years of relevant experience that provides the knowledge, skills, and abilities necessary for the role.

• Proven experience in managing global Oncology/Hematology trials.

• Technical proficiency, including Microsoft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int, CTMS, Preclarus, and Clarity.

• Capability to delegate and prioritize tasks and resources in a dynamic environment.

• Strong oral and written communication skills along with effective presentation abilities.

• A proactive, solutions-focused, and adaptable mindset.

• Comprehensive knowledge of the therapeutic area and clinical development guidelines and directives.

• Advanced understanding of cross-functional project management principles regarding time, quality, and cost.

• Ability to lead, motivate, and coordinate cross-functional project teams.

• Excellent customer service, judgment, decision-making, critical thinking, analytical, strategic thinking, negotiation, influencing, and financial management skills.

• Awareness of cross-cultural dynamics.

• Ability to work independently with minimal supervision.

• Adherence to organizational policies, SOPs, ICH-GCP, regulatory standards, and project-specific requirements.

• Work may involve exposure to biological fluids, infectious organisms, and electrical office equipment; personal protective equipment such as eyewear, garments, and gloves may be necessary.
